The Science Behind Thermal Imaging Leak Detection

Our team uses advanced thermal imaging cameras to detect temperature differences in your walls, floors, and ceilings, which can show the presence of a leak. This non-invasive technology allows us to pinpoint the exact location of the leak without causing further damage to your property. We then use specialized equipment to measure moisture levels and create a drying plan tailored to your specific situation. This ensures that your property is dried and restored to its original condition as quickly and efficiently as possible.

Warning Signs You Need Thermal Imaging Leak Detection

Ignoring the warning signs of a leak can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Don’t wait until it’s too late to act. Our team is here to help you detect and fix the problem before it’s too late. Here are some common warning signs that show you need thermal imaging leak detection services: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

A persistent musty smell in your home can show the presence of mold and mildew, which can be a sign of a hidden leak. Don’t ignore this warning sign, it’s a sign that you need thermal imaging leak detection services to detect and fix the problem before it’s too late.

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ls

Water stains on your ceiling or walls can show the presence of a leak. Don’t wait until the damage worsens, our team can detect and fix the problem before it’s too late.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of a hidden leak. Don’t ignore this warning sign, our team can detect and fix the problem before it’s too late.

High Water Bills

High water bills can show the presence of a leak. Don’t wait until the damage worsens, our team can detect and fix the problem before it’s too late.

Visible Water Damage

Visible water damage, such as puddles or standing water, is a clear sign that you need thermal imaging leak detection services. Don’t wait until the damage worsens, our team can detect and fix the problem before it’s too late.

What is Thermal Imaging Leak Detection?

Thermal imaging leak detection is a non-invasive technology that uses specialized cameras to detect temperature differences in your walls, floors, and ceilings, which can show the presence of a leak.
